Tim Cook has officially resigned from the CEO of Apple. He will remain as the CEO for the summer, officially stepping down on September 1st, 2026. Don't worry, he will still be the Executive Chairman of Apple's Board of Directors, focusing on a more global policy than devices. John Ternus will replace him.
But first, let's not forget what Tim Cook has done in his fifteen-year long career at Apple. He took the company from $350 billion in market value, to over $4 trillion in market share. He was there for the launch of the Apple Watch, Apple AirPods, the Vision Pro, pioneered the famous Apple Silicon, and built massive applications, like iCloud, with so much more too. Tim Cook, although may not be known as notable and risk-taking in the past couple of years with the stagnant iPhone design and the Vision Pro, Apple wouldn't be close to what it would be without Cook's help.

The next CEO, John Ternus, has also been pivotal for the growth of Apple. He currently leads all hardware engineering, including the iPhone, iPad, Apple Watch, Apple Vision Pro, AirPods, and so much more. He holds a bachelor's degree from UPenn for Mechanical Engineering and worked as one at Virtual Research Systems. According to Zoe Kleinman who works at the BBC and interviewed Ternus, she found Ternus "polite, friendly, and everything he told me was perfectly delivered", which is necessary for someone who works at a job where you keynote every year. He is known as a product guy, meaning that he's hands-on with his team, similar to Tim Cook before he was CEO.

Ternus will have to do something drastic to take control of the company and show he is the true man of the job. He can really capitalize on AI development at Apple, because as of late, they have been falling behind in the competition. There's an expectation, coming into the CEO, that Ternus will be forced to act on this. With Apple relying on Google Gemini's technology to assist Siri and power future Artificial Intelligence at Apple, there is so much he needs to do, just with AI.

There is another thing to consider with Ternus, of course. He has to manage to bond with a notoriously delicate president - President Trump. Cook has not shared much outside of his social life, being known as someone who is "perfectly neutral" in politics. On Tuesday, Donald Trump praised Cook, saying that "Tim Cook is an incredible guy!!!" at the end of his long rant.

So, with Cook out and Ternus promoted, how will Ternus turn out in the future? With rising AI problems and presidential disputes, Ternus will need to watch out and keep Apple growing, just how Cook did.
